How much do test application eng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 12, 2026, the average yearly pay for test application engineer in Miami, FL is $105,877.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$80,300.00 and $129,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Test Application Engineer do?

A Test Application Engineer designs, develops, and implements testing solutions for hardware or software products, ensuring they meet quality and functional requirements. They often work closely with design, development, and manufacturing teams to create test plans, automate testing processes, analyze test results, and troubleshoot issues. Their work helps identify defects early and ensures products perform reliably before reaching customers.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Test Application Engineer?

To thrive as a Test Application Engineer, you need a solid background in engineering principles, test methodologies, and experience with automated testing, often supported by a degree in electrical, computer, or software engineering. Familiarity with test management tools (such as JIRA or TestRail), scripting languages (like Python or Perl), and knowledge of hardware/software interfaces are typically required, along with certifications like ISTQB being advantageous. Strong analytical thinking, problem-solving ability, and effective communication make candidates stand out in this role. These skills are essential for ensuring product quality, identifying issues early, and facilitating smooth collaboration with development teams.

What are some typical challenges faced by Test Application Engineers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Test Application Engineers often encounter challenges such as adapting to rapidly changing project requirements, troubleshooting complex system issues, and ensuring test coverage for new product features. Managing these challenges involves staying updated with the latest testing tools, collaborating closely with development and QA teams, and maintaining detailed documentation of test cases and outcomes. Building strong communication skills and being proactive in identifying potential issues early can also help in streamlining the testing process and delivering high-quality results.

What is the difference between Test Application Engineer vs Test Engineer?

AspectTest Application EngineerTest Engineer
Primary FocusDeveloping and validating testing applications and tools for specific productsDesigning, executing, and analyzing tests to ensure product quality
Required SkillsProgramming, software development, test automationTesting methodologies, hardware/software testing, data analysis
Work EnvironmentSoftware development teams, R&D labsQuality assurance labs, manufacturing settings
Common CertificationsISTQB, ISTQB-TEST, automation tools certificationsISTQB, Six Sigma, quality management certifications

While both roles focus on testing, the Test Application Engineer specializes in creating testing applications and automation tools, often requiring programming skills. The Test Engineer primarily conducts testing and analysis to ensure product quality. Both roles are vital in product development and quality assurance within technology and manufacturing industries.
